Gaylesville High School vs Sand Rock High School

Gaylesville High School and Sand Rock High School are very closely rated, both scoring around 8.1 out of 10. Sand Rock High School is significantly larger with 804 students, about 2.2× the size of Gaylesville High School (361). In math proficiency, Sand Rock High School leads at 81.0%.
